Toronto - H.E. Dr. Calsey Johnson was Patron of a Private Reception honouring a young Bahamian Filmmaker, Mr. Kareem Mortimer and Bahamian Films during the Toronto International Film Festival. This event, held on Thursday, 11 September 2014, not only celebrated the work of Kareem Mortimer but also those of emerging Bahamian artists and strengthened the ties between the filmmaking community in The Bahamas and Canada.

In attendance were a number of producers and filmmakers as well as Bahamians living in Canada and provided a great opportunity for Canadians and Bahamians to learn more about investment potentials in the filmmaking industry in The Bahamas.

In his welcoming remarks, High Commissioner Johnson expressed his pleasure in being a part of an event honouring members of his former trade as he used to a Broadcaster. He stated that he was particularly impressed by Mr. Mortimer's work namely Children of God, Passage and Cargo. He was excited to see Mr. Mortimer win the African Movie Academy Award for his short film Passage, which is the first time a Bahamian director has been honoured with such a distinction

High Commissioner encouraged investors in the filmmaking industry to consider The Bahamas noting that The Bahamas has experienced crews, great producers and some fantastic storytellers.
